NEW! March 20, 2009, UPDATE from Brenda:

"Good news from the uttermost end of the continent! We are here at the finish line of the Iditarod in Nome, Alaska, and have seen 132 decisions after four days of ministry to the Alaska Native community.

We have over 100 volunteers here in Nome, and hitting a myriad of ministry activities...from the local senior adults center, hospitality station (cocoa/coffee), kids’ club, chili feed, movie showing of “Fireproof”, Iditarod Trail airdrop distribution of “Fireproof” movies (which were given by Sherwood Baptist in Albany, Georgia), basketball tournament, community safety patrol at night, prison ministry, half-way house ministry, Brevig Mission ministry, and Koyuk village ministry.

You can view Iditarod Outreach videos featured in this year’s North American Missions Emphasis, where NAMB missionary Brenda Crim and volunteers are serving the race headquarters in every imaginable role—including headquarters set-up, manning the dog lots, reception desk, banquet servers, snowmobile transport to the Safety checkpoint, and assuming leadership roles at headquarters. In addition, they are reaching out in village ministries. One of the most exciting openings was an outreach effort in a rural village where Crim’s BCM assistant directors Spring Pungowiyi (a NAMB USC2’er) and Charlie Parnell, led an entourage of North Carolina Southern Baptist volunteers and Crossfire Ministries’ Randy Shepherd to Brevig Mission, AK, where over 60 decisions for Christ resulted. They also flew with bush pilot, Danny Davidson of Christian Pilots Association to Koyuk (one of the Iditarod Trail checkpoints) and hosted an evangelistic outreach with 20 decisions as well.
